Mystole Campsite
Mystole Campsite is a campsite in Chartham, City of Canterbury, England which is located on Pickelden Lane. Access is restricted and requires permission. Mystole Campsite is situated nearby to the deciduous forest Down Wood, as well as near the village Chilham.- Access is restricted and requires permission.

Chilham Castle
Castle
Photo: Daywalker,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Chilham Castle is a Jacobean manor house and keep in the village of Chilham, between Ashford and Canterbury in the county of Kent, England. The keep is of Norman origin and dates to 1174, although it may have been built on an older Anglo-Saxon fortification. Chilham Castle is situated 1½ miles west of Mystole Campsite.

Chilham
Village
Photo: Jonathan Billinger,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Chilham is a village and civil parish in the Borough of Ashford in Kent, England. It sits on the north bank of the Great Stour around 5+1⁄2 miles to the southwest of Canterbury and seven miles northeast of Ashford.
Chartham
Village
Photo: john salter,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Chartham is a village and civil parish in the Canterbury district of Kent, England. It is situated on the Ashford side of the city, and is in the North Downs area of Outstanding Natural Beauty, 2.3 mi south west of Canterbury, England.
